Bitcoin vs. Ethereum Recovery Outlook
Renowned trader CrediBULL Crypto predicts Bitcoin (BTC) will rebound quicker than Ethereum (ETH) following the recent crypto market downturn.
Key Observations:
Bitcoin's Resilience:
- BTC has nearly reclaimed its high-timeframe (HTF) demand zone, missing it by only a few hundred dollars.
- Likely to close above its local swing low soon, signaling strong recovery potential.
Ethereum's Weakness:
- ETH wickered through its HTF demand zone and breached technical support levels.
- Expected to close below its swing low, indicating a breakdown in market structure.
